On Thursday night, March 27th you'll have an opportunity to feed your body and soul at Ellsworth High School and benefit Ellsworth High School's Food Pantry with the Empty Bowls Supper and Jazz Night.

Empty Bowls Supper

This is the 9th year that Mrs. Olson has organized the Empty Bowls Supper.

Guests will be able to enjoy delicious homemade soup, bread/rolls and water.

Admission is $10.00 for students and they get to take home 1 hand throw bowl by Mrs. Olsen and her ceramics/pottery class. Admission for adults is $15.00 and they get to take home 1 hand thrown bowl. A family of 4 can enjoy the soup for $20.00 and receive 2 bowls

Empty Bowls Supper is a community based event that uses art to promote the awareness that there are empty bowls in the world and that no one should go hungry. Businesses and community members are welcome to donate. Contact Leah Olson for more details: lolson@ellsworthschools.org

The Fundraiser traditionally features over 10 homemade soups and handmade bowls. The cafeteria never smells better! The event is organized by Leah Olson, who is the ceramics, jewelry and sculpture aka the 3D Art Teacher at Ellsworth High School. Olson has taught at Ellsworth High School for 11 years.

Help is needed to make this year's event a success. They are looking for crock pots of soup, bread/rolls, butter, bottled water, paper bowls, plastic soup spoons, as well as set-up and clean-up.

Jazz Night

Whether you are coming for the Empty Bowls Supper or not, you are invited to attend the Ellsworth High School Jazz Night that will begin at 7 p.m. Admission to this is FREE and will feature performances from the Ellsworth High School Jazz Band, the Ellsworth High School Show Choir and the Ellsworth Elementary-Middle School Jazz Band!
